The Stockton operation
Processing
Sourcing
The aragonite is a marine oolitic sand from naturally forming deposits on the Bahamian carbonate bank, sourced through Aragosan Minerals Limited. No kiln. No calcination. Less processing than conventional calcined lime. Source documentation is available to customers.
Washing and drying
Rinsed to remove salt and silt, then dried to a moisture figure published per lot.
Screening
Screened to three grades: fine at 0.5–1.0 mm, medium at 1.0–2.0 mm and coarse at 2.0–5.0 mm. Fines below 0.25 mm are screened out and the remainder is reported on each lot's sieve analysis.
Packing
Packed in-house in 20 lb and 50 lb bags, 2,000 lb bulk bags, and loose for bulk loads. Each production run carries a lot code, which is what the lot lookup on this site answers to.
Testing practice
Testing practice
Every production run is sampled after bagging and sent for analysis. The certificate is issued against the lot code printed on the pack and ships with the order. The scope of the analysis, the testing laboratory and the methods used are stated on the certificate itself.
The analysis describes the sample that was tested on the date given. It is a measurement, not a warranty that every grain in every bag matches it. Specifications published elsewhere on this site are typical values across lots. Where the two differ, the lot analysis governs.
Aragonite is more soluble than calcite at the same particle size and supplies calcium and carbonate as it dissolves. It buffers alkalinity. It does not hold water or soil at a fixed pH and no such claim is made for it.
